By the end of this course, learners will be able to define business problems, measure critical data, analyze root causes, improve processes with tested solutions, and control outcomes for long-term success. Participants will also gain the ability to recognize new project opportunities, apply Lean management principles, design new processes using DFSS (DMADV), and lead organizational change effectively. This course equips champions and business leaders with the tools to drive continuous improvement across diverse industries. Learners will benefit by mastering structured frameworks such as SIPOC, Balanced Scorecard, C&E Matrix, and advanced statistical tools for measurement and analysis. Real-world case studies and practical exercises ensure that concepts are applied, not just learned. What makes this course unique is its end-to-end integration of Lean Six Sigma with leadership-focused applications. Beyond DMAIC, the course introduces Recognize and DFSS methodologies, alongside Change Management strategies to ensure sustainability. This holistic approach enables learners not only to improve processes but also to embed a culture of excellence within their organizations. With a balanced focus on strategy, tools, and leadership, this course provides champions with the confidence to align improvement projects with business goals and deliver measurable results.
